Bump the minimum python version to 3.9
The minimum python version when installing from source is now python
3.9, as Pyside6 6.7.1 dropped support for python 3.8 (see #780 for more
information).

On Debian-derivatives distributions, the minimum Python version is now
set to 3.8. In practice, because Pyside6 is not packaged for Debian, we
use Pyside2 [0], which is why we can relax the python version requirement.

In practice, when installing from source on an environment where
python3.9 is not the default python, poetry will look for it and use it
if available

> For various reasons, this Python version might not be compatible with
> the python range supported by the project. In this case, Poetry will
> try to find one that is and use it.
>
> [Poetry docs](https://python-poetry.org/docs/managing-environments/)

On Ubuntu Focal (20.04) where Python 3.9 is not installed by default,
it is possible to install it using the `python3.9` package.

Additionally, In version 1.24.3, PyMuPDF changed its package name from `fitz`
to `pymupdf` [2], resulting in a breakage on how it is installed in our
container. This is now fixed.

Fix Podman crashes due to old conmon version
Switching from mounting files to writing to stdout has introduced some
Podman crashes in specific environments (Ubuntu Jammy / Debian Bullseye)
due to a conmon bug that affects version 2.0.25.

Fixing it for various permutations of the environments we support
requires the following:

1. CI tests: Install conmon from the oldstable-proposed-updates in
   our Debian Bullseye / Ubuntu Jammy dev/end-user environments.
2. Developers: Add a line in BUILD.md that suggests users to install
   conmon from the oldstable-proposed-updates repo, or some other repo
   they prefer.
3. End-user installations: We will build conmon for Ubuntu Jammy, and
   wait until the proposed updates repo gets merged in Debian Bullseye.

Fixes #685

Hash-verify container pip install & merge build-image
Ensure that when the container image is installing pymupdf (unavailable
in the repos) with verified hashes. To do so, it has the pymupdf
dependency declared in a "container" group in `pyproject.toml`, which
then gets exported into a requirements.txt, which is then used for
hash-verification when building the container.

Because this required modifying the container image build scripts, they
were all merged to avoid duplicate code. This was an overdue change
anyways.

Install Qt6 in CI runners and dev environments
Upgrade from Qt5 to Qt6 in our CI runners and dev environments, since
the latest PySide6 versions do not support Qt5. This leaves only our
Debian / Fedora packages relying on Qt5, since there's no PySide6
package for them yet.

There are some caveats to the Qt6 upgrade:

1. Debian Bullseye has a missing dependency to `libgl1`, so we need to
   install it separately.
2. Ubuntu Jammy has a missing dependency to `libxkbcommon-x11-0`, which
   we have to install separately.
3. Ubuntu Focal does not have Qt6, but surprisingly PySide6 works with
   Qt5.
4. All Debian-based distros require `libxcb-cursor0`.

As a side effect, we have to make our `env.py` a bit more complicated,
to cater to these exceptions.

Refs #482

Suggest users to install Poetry via pipx
Replace the command to install Poetry globally via `pip` in our build
instructions, with a command that installs Poetry under ~/.local/bin
via `pipx`. The rationale is the same as in the previous commit, i.e.,
PEP 668 does not allow it.

Note that in this case, we don't have any CI restrictions, so we could
use the official installer instead. However, for security reasons, we
prefer suggesting `pipx` to the users, and of course give them a list of
alternatives.

Note that for Windows and MacOS we leave the command as is, until we
figure out how PEP 668 applies in there.

Narrow down installed system packages
Narrow down the system packages that we install in dev environments. The
rationale is that we get most of the Python dependencies from Poetry, so
we don't need to install them from the system as well.

The packages that we do need to install are non-Python ones, and this
commit adds some that were missing: make, python3-stdeb. Also, we
explicitly install the base Qt5 libraries, in order to get the graphics
and C++ libraries that we can't get from PyPI.

document new windows dev dep.: MS Visual C++ >= 14
On a windows system when running `pip install` it fails to install
`cx_Logging-3.0` with the error:

    error: Microsoft Visual C++ 14.0 or greater is required. Get it
    with "Microsoft C++ Build Tools": https://visualstudio.microsoft.com/visual-cpp-build-tools/

Installing this dependency solves the issue.
